Cowboys

This collection brings together all of my available western-inspired paintings, where bold imagery and personal narrative intertwine. Rooted in my upbringing on a farm in North Yorkshire and shaped by my life in Liverpool, these works explore the personal journey of moving from the countryside to the city.

Through recurring motifs such as the cowboy boot, I draw on the visual language of the West to reflect on identity, femininity and belonging. These paintings consider what it means to navigate new environments, capturing the tension of imposter syndrome.
